Abstract: The United States Pharmacopeial Convention, a nongovernmental, nonprofit standards-setting organization, is active in the development of standards and information for many therapeutic ingredients and products, including compounded preparations utilized in human and veterinary health care. These activities are spearheaded by several expert committees, including Compounding Pharmacy, Sterile Compounding, Veterinary Drugs, and Veterinary Medicine Information, with assistance from associated staff scientists. This article highlights the key processes surrounding the development of United States Pharmacopeial Convention standard formulations and clinical use information for compounded medications used in veterinary medicine.
